Forensic bug control involves handling invasions related to criminal offense scenes, decomposition websites, and biohazardous environments. Insects such as flies, beetles, and rodents are typically drawn in to natural remains, complicating investigative processes and posing health threats. Specialized bug control procedures concentrate on controlling these types while preserving forensic evidence. This requires coordination with law enforcement and forensic groups, careful choice of treatments that do not interfere with examinations, and thorough cleanup of contaminated materials. The goal is to reduce insect activity to preserve website stability and safety.
